If you get ANY cardiac effects from low dose TCAs....I would insist on an EKG and look for QT prolongation.
These drugs cause this in sensitive people. And it is very dangerous, and should be evaluated. If you have this reaction, I'd stay away from this family of drugs. And make sure your potassium and magnesium levels are kept optimum. Low electrolytes will cause a cardiac event! http://www.azcert.org/ Check out these lists!
